Aluminum Foil Packaging Market Size - Share Outlook, Growth Analysis Report and Forecast Trends 2026-2030

The global aluminum foil packaging market is valued at approximately USD 33.36 billion in 2025 and is expanding at a compound annual growth rate of around 4.61%, driven by rising demand for lightweight, recyclable, and high-barrier packaging across food, pharmaceutical, and consumer goods sectors. Aluminum foil is favored for its excellent protection against moisture, oxygen, light, and contamination, making it indispensable in flexible packaging formats such as pouches, wraps, blisters, and containers. Growth is further supported by expanding packaged-food consumption in emerging economies, increasing pharmaceutical blister-pack usage, and a global shift toward sustainable, mono-material packaging solutions.

Market Overview

Aluminum foil packaging refers to packaging products made from rolled or laminated aluminum sheets used to protect goods from moisture, oxygen, light, and microbial contamination. The market is presently valued at roughly USD 33.36 billion in 2025 and is forecast to grow steadily at 4.61% per year. Widely used product forms include foil wraps, pouches, blister packs, and containers that serve the food, beverage, pharmaceutical, cosmetic, and industrial sectors.

  • Estimated 2025 market value: approximately USD 33.36 billion, growing at 4.61% CAGR.
  • Core product formats include foil wraps, pouches, blister packs, and containers.
  • Demand is anchored by food preservation and pharmaceutical barrier-packaging applications.

Growth Drivers

Rising consumption of packaged and convenience foods is a primary driver, particularly across Asia-Pacific and other emerging markets where urbanization and shifting dietary habits are accelerating. The pharmaceutical industry is another major contributor, with aluminum blister packaging widely used for tablets and capsules due to its superior moisture and oxygen barrier properties. Additionally, sustainability initiatives are boosting demand because aluminum is infinitely recyclable and increasingly replacing multi-layer plastic laminates.

  • Expanding packaged-food and ready-meat consumption in emerging economies.
  • Growing pharmaceutical production and global use of blister-pack formats.
  • Sustainability push favoring recyclable, mono-material aluminum over plastic laminates.

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market can be segmented by product type into foil wraps, pouches, blister packs, and containers, and by end-use into food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, and industrial applications. Regionally, Asia-Pacific dominates the market, led by China and India, owing to large manufacturing bases and rapidly growing consumer goods sectors. North America and Europe follow, supported by mature food-processing industries and strict regulatory standards that favor high-barrier, recyclable materials.

  • Product segmentation: wraps, pouches, blisters, and containers.
  • Asia-Pacific leads global consumption and production capacity.
  • North America and Europe remain significant markets driven by food safety and pharma regulations.

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

Key trends shaping the market include the adoption of thinner-gauge foils to reduce material use, the development of high-barrier laminates compatible with recycling streams, and growing use of aluminum-based packaging for e-commerce and on-the-go food formats. Digitalization and automation in converting operations are also improving production efficiency and print quality. Looking ahead, the market is expected to continue its steady expansion through the next decade on the back of sustainability mandates, pharma sector growth, and rising packaged-food demand in developing regions.

  • Shift toward thinner, recyclable high-barrier foil laminates.
  • Rising use of aluminum packaging in e-commerce and convenience-food formats.
  • Outlook remains positive, supported by sustainability and pharma-sector growth.
